Transponder Chips

Renault offers a range of immobilisers and keys locks. The latest systems, starting in 2000, include transponder chips. These are tiny mini circuits that are embedded into the key. They send signals to the computer system of the car. If the signal isn't received the engine won't be able to start. This is a great security measure to ensure that your vehicle isn't taken away and only you are able to start it.

Immobilisers

Immobilisers stop your car from being hot-wired, or driven with a non-existent key. They've been mandatory in the UK on all new cars since 1998. They are integrated into the fobs or keys of your car. They work by sending a code to your car's ECU (Electronic Control Unit) when the key is activated and the car is started. If the code does not match, then the ECU disables certain components that are required to run the engine and drive the car away.

This is a way to stop criminals from using special equipment that copies the signal emitted from your key to send it to the ECU of the car to allow it to start. This has drastically reduced car thefts as it would be extremely difficult to steal cars with this technology fitted, and is the reason insurance companies generally offer an increase on your premium when it is installed.

The immobiliser mechanism is usually located inside the head of your car key. It consists of a microchip that is activated when the key is put into the ignition barrel. A coil inside the barrel reads the chip and then sends a signal to the ECU that can only be deactivated with the use of a key that is programmed or by taking the chip off the key.

Early Renault models included static codes that could be easily copied using special devices. The most recent versions utilize shifting or rolling codes that can only be duplicated with the appropriate technology. Key Cards

The hands-free card is a key element in Renault's popular range of cars. The small device can be used to open and start the car however, it also allows drivers to control other functions, like the lighting and sound welcome sequence, and it can even act as a replacement for a traditional car key even when the driver isn't driving. The hands-free cards were first conceived in 2001, as renault clio key replacement price was preparing to launch the Laguna II saloon. One of the designers, Bernard Dumondel, was staying in the hotel when he realized how easy it was to lock his room using an electronic card. He adapted the idea and further developed it, eventually making it a standard feature on Renault's models.

You will need a card-reader installed in the vehicle's center console to be able to use the handsfree card. The reader and key card can be programmed using the AVDI or PROTAG programmes available from Abrites.

The key is comprised of an outer case (usually black) with buttons, a transponder chip and an aluminum key blade. The case can be replaced with an alternative key that has had the transponder chip transferred from another renault clio key replacement price remote key. This is easy to do and a good option if the key has had some serious damage, such as buttons that have broken off or worn away. However, if you have a brand new key and it isn't able to start your car, it is likely because the immobiliser hasn't been transferred to the new key. To test this, place your old key in the vicinity of the new one. The car should start.
